Job Overview
- Daily routine of scaffolding structures at professional venues (football, soccer stadiums, baseball fields, tennis courts, golf courses, hockey rinks, racetracks, etc.).
- Crews of no more than 5 employees that travel together from job to job.
- Full‑time, consistent and year‑round work without uncertainty about next assignment.
- Work environment is primarily outdoors.
- Overnight travel is routine; may be away from home for 90+ days at a time.
- Travel accommodations and hotel lodging provided by InProduction; two crew members per room.
- Benefits: medical, dental, vision insurance; paid vacation; paid holidays; opportunities for weekly overtime.
- Growth and opportunity to advance to Crew Lead, Foreman, Project Manager, and other roles.
- Build and break down scaffolds; install ladders, walkways, and handrails.
- Assist in safe and efficient installation/removal of equipment in accordance with project plans and layouts.
- Inspect all scaffold components prior to assembly.
- Clean and prepare construction sites, removing debris and materials.
- Load and unload equipment and materials from trucks and vehicles.
- Study plans and equipment lists prior to on‑site installation.
- Ensure appropriate safety measures are followed, including wearing and using safety equipment.
- Maintain fall protection requirements while erecting or dismantling scaffolds.
- Clean and maintain tools and equipment at the end of each shift.
- Ensure full client satisfaction with the quality and timeliness of the finished product.
- Perform other duties as required.
